This pack of two AUSOTUSO replacement remotes (model BN59-01312A) offers universal infrared compatibility with a wide range of Samsung Smart TVs, including popular 6, 7, 8 series and QLED models. Featuring a minimalist button layout and powered by 2 AA batteries, these remotes provide reliable control up to 9 meters without any setup required. Two-PACK Universal Remote Replacement for Samsung Smart TVs — Reliable, Streamlined, Complete What arrived: Two identical universal infrared (IR) remote controls designed for Samsung Smart TVs—including 4K UHD, QLED, OLED, Curved, Frame, and various other models. Each includes shortcut buttons for popular streaming services like Netflix, Prime Video, Hulu, and sometimes “WWW” or web browsing. No app pairing or programming needed—pop in batteries and you’re set. Quality & Feel These remotes feel light and ergonomically friendly, sliding easily into your hand. The buttons give a satisfying click and are large enough to hit without peeking. That said, while they lack the soft-touch finish of Samsung’s solar-powered originals, they make up for it with simplicity and comfort. Compatibility & Setup These remotes are IR-based and boast staggering compatibility—they work with an impressive list of Samsung models, spanning the 6-series all the way to the latest Neo QLEDs, OLEDs, even 8K sets. If your TV answers to a BN59-series remote (e.g., BN59-01312, BN59-01259), chances are it’ll respond to these replacements. Setup couldn’t be simpler. No pairing, no code entering—just insert two AA batteries and you’re good to go.
